Buying Guide

Material and corrosion resistance

Choose steel posts with powder-coated or galvanized finishes to resist rust and extend service life in wet or coastal environments

Mounting style and ground type

In-ground mounting posts are common for lawns and soft soil; confirm the post length and installation method match your yard conditions

Compatibility with mailbox models

Verify the post's mounting plate or opening fits your mailbox brand and size—some posts are designed to fit specific mailbox systems

Weight and stability

Heavier steel posts and wider cross-sections increase stability against wind and mower impacts; consider posts with reinforced sections

Finish color and curb appeal

Powder-coated options (including cream or bronze tones) provide aesthetic choices while maintaining protective coating against chips and fading
